Skip to content
Merged
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
106 changes: 53 additions & 53 deletions eng/versioning/external_dependencies.txt
Original file line number Diff line number Diff line change
Expand Up @@ -327,36 +327,36 @@ springboot3_com.fasterxml.jackson.module:jackson-module-afterburner;2.19.2
springboot3_com.fasterxml.jackson.module:jackson-module-parameter-names;2.19.2
springboot3_com.github.spotbugs:spotbugs-maven-plugin;4.8.2.0
springboot3_com.google.code.findbugs:jsr305;3.0.2
springboot3_com.mysql:mysql-connector-j;9.3.0
springboot3_com.mysql:mysql-connector-j;9.4.0
springboot3_com.nimbusds:nimbus-jose-jwt;9.37.3
springboot3_io.lettuce:lettuce-core;6.6.0.RELEASE
springboot3_io.micrometer:micrometer-core;1.15.2
springboot3_io.netty:netty-buffer;4.1.123.Final
springboot3_io.netty:netty-codec-http;4.1.123.Final
springboot3_io.netty:netty-common;4.1.123.Final
springboot3_io.netty:netty-handler;4.1.123.Final
springboot3_io.netty:netty-transport-native-epoll;4.1.123.Final
springboot3_io.netty:netty-transport-native-kqueue;4.1.123.Final
springboot3_io.netty:netty-transport;4.1.123.Final
springboot3_io.projectreactor.netty:reactor-netty;1.2.8
springboot3_io.projectreactor:reactor-test;3.7.8
springboot3_io.micrometer:micrometer-core;1.15.3
springboot3_io.netty:netty-buffer;4.1.124.Final
springboot3_io.netty:netty-codec-http;4.1.124.Final
springboot3_io.netty:netty-common;4.1.124.Final
springboot3_io.netty:netty-handler;4.1.124.Final
springboot3_io.netty:netty-transport-native-epoll;4.1.124.Final
springboot3_io.netty:netty-transport-native-kqueue;4.1.124.Final
springboot3_io.netty:netty-transport;4.1.124.Final
springboot3_io.projectreactor.netty:reactor-netty;1.2.9
springboot3_io.projectreactor:reactor-test;3.7.9
springboot3_jakarta.servlet:jakarta.servlet-api;6.0.0
springboot3_jakarta.validation:jakarta.validation-api;3.0.2
springboot3_javax.annotation:javax.annotation-api;1.3.2
springboot3_junit:junit;4.13.2
springboot3_net.bytebuddy:byte-buddy-agent;1.17.6
springboot3_net.bytebuddy:byte-buddy;1.17.6
springboot3_net.bytebuddy:byte-buddy-agent;1.17.7
springboot3_net.bytebuddy:byte-buddy;1.17.7
springboot3_org.apache.commons:commons-lang3;3.17.0
springboot3_org.apache.kafka:kafka-clients;3.9.1
springboot3_org.apache.maven.plugins:maven-antrun-plugin;3.1.0
springboot3_org.apache.maven.plugins:maven-compiler-plugin;3.14.0
springboot3_org.apache.maven.plugins:maven-enforcer-plugin;3.5.0
springboot3_org.apache.maven.plugins:maven-failsafe-plugin;3.5.3
springboot3_org.apache.maven.plugins:maven-jar-plugin;3.4.2
springboot3_org.apache.maven.plugins:maven-javadoc-plugin;3.11.2
springboot3_org.apache.maven.plugins:maven-javadoc-plugin;3.11.3
springboot3_org.apache.maven.plugins:maven-surefire-plugin;3.5.3
springboot3_org.assertj:assertj-core;3.27.3
springboot3_org.hibernate.validator:hibernate-validator;8.0.2.Final
springboot3_org.assertj:assertj-core;3.27.4
springboot3_org.hibernate.validator:hibernate-validator;8.0.3.Final
springboot3_org.javatuples:javatuples;1.2
springboot3_org.junit.jupiter:junit-jupiter;5.12.2
springboot3_org.junit.vintage:junit-vintage-engine;5.12.2
Expand All @@ -366,54 +366,54 @@ springboot3_org.postgresql:postgresql;42.7.7
springboot3_org.revapi:revapi-maven-plugin;0.14.6
springboot3_org.slf4j:slf4j-api;2.0.17
springboot3_org.slf4j:slf4j-simple;2.0.17
springboot3_org.springframework.boot:spring-boot-actuator-autoconfigure;3.5.4
springboot3_org.springframework.boot:spring-boot-actuator;3.5.4
springboot3_org.springframework.boot:spring-boot-autoconfigure;3.5.4
springboot3_org.springframework.boot:spring-boot-configuration-metadata;3.5.4
springboot3_org.springframework.boot:spring-boot-configuration-processor;3.5.4
springboot3_org.springframework.boot:spring-boot-docker-compose;3.5.4
springboot3_org.springframework.boot:spring-boot-starter-actuator;3.5.4
springboot3_org.springframework.boot:spring-boot-starter-data-jdbc;3.5.4
springboot3_org.springframework.boot:spring-boot-starter-integration;3.5.4
springboot3_org.springframework.boot:spring-boot-starter-parent;3.5.4
springboot3_org.springframework.boot:spring-boot-starter-test;3.5.4
springboot3_org.springframework.boot:spring-boot-starter-web;3.5.4
springboot3_org.springframework.boot:spring-boot-starter;3.5.4
springboot3_org.springframework.boot:spring-boot-test;3.5.4
springboot3_org.springframework.boot:spring-boot-testcontainers;3.5.4
springboot3_org.springframework.boot:spring-boot-actuator-autoconfigure;3.5.5
springboot3_org.springframework.boot:spring-boot-actuator;3.5.5
springboot3_org.springframework.boot:spring-boot-autoconfigure;3.5.5
springboot3_org.springframework.boot:spring-boot-configuration-metadata;3.5.5
springboot3_org.springframework.boot:spring-boot-configuration-processor;3.5.5
springboot3_org.springframework.boot:spring-boot-docker-compose;3.5.5
springboot3_org.springframework.boot:spring-boot-starter-actuator;3.5.5
springboot3_org.springframework.boot:spring-boot-starter-data-jdbc;3.5.5
springboot3_org.springframework.boot:spring-boot-starter-integration;3.5.5
springboot3_org.springframework.boot:spring-boot-starter-parent;3.5.5
springboot3_org.springframework.boot:spring-boot-starter-test;3.5.5
springboot3_org.springframework.boot:spring-boot-starter-web;3.5.5
springboot3_org.springframework.boot:spring-boot-starter;3.5.5
springboot3_org.springframework.boot:spring-boot-test;3.5.5
springboot3_org.springframework.boot:spring-boot-testcontainers;3.5.5
springboot3_org.springframework.cloud:spring-cloud-bus;4.3.0
springboot3_org.springframework.cloud:spring-cloud-context;4.3.0
springboot3_org.springframework.cloud:spring-cloud-starter-bootstrap;4.3.0
springboot3_org.springframework.cloud:spring-cloud-starter-stream-kafka;4.3.0
springboot3_org.springframework.cloud:spring-cloud-stream-test-binder;4.3.0
springboot3_org.springframework.cloud:spring-cloud-stream;4.3.0
springboot3_org.springframework.data:spring-data-commons;3.5.2
springboot3_org.springframework.data:spring-data-redis;3.5.2
springboot3_org.springframework.data:spring-data-commons;3.5.3
springboot3_org.springframework.data:spring-data-redis;3.5.3
springboot3_org.springframework.integration:spring-integration-core;6.5.1
springboot3_org.springframework.kafka:spring-kafka;3.3.8
springboot3_org.springframework.kafka:spring-kafka;3.3.9
springboot3_org.springframework.retry:spring-retry;2.0.12
springboot3_org.springframework.security:spring-security-config;6.5.2
springboot3_org.springframework.security:spring-security-oauth2-client;6.5.2
springboot3_org.springframework.security:spring-security-oauth2-jose;6.5.2
springboot3_org.springframework.security:spring-security-oauth2-resource-server;6.5.2
springboot3_org.springframework.security:spring-security-web;6.5.2
springboot3_org.springframework:spring-beans;6.2.9
springboot3_org.springframework:spring-context-support;6.2.9
springboot3_org.springframework:spring-context;6.2.9
springboot3_org.springframework:spring-core-test;6.2.9
springboot3_org.springframework:spring-core;6.2.9
springboot3_org.springframework:spring-expression;6.2.9
springboot3_org.springframework:spring-jdbc;6.2.9
springboot3_org.springframework:spring-jms;6.2.9
springboot3_org.springframework:spring-messaging;6.2.9
springboot3_org.springframework:spring-test;6.2.9
springboot3_org.springframework:spring-tx;6.2.9
springboot3_org.springframework:spring-web;6.2.9
springboot3_org.springframework:spring-webmvc;6.2.9
springboot3_org.springframework.security:spring-security-config;6.5.3
springboot3_org.springframework.security:spring-security-oauth2-client;6.5.3
springboot3_org.springframework.security:spring-security-oauth2-jose;6.5.3
springboot3_org.springframework.security:spring-security-oauth2-resource-server;6.5.3
springboot3_org.springframework.security:spring-security-web;6.5.3
springboot3_org.springframework:spring-beans;6.2.10
springboot3_org.springframework:spring-context-support;6.2.10
springboot3_org.springframework:spring-context;6.2.10
springboot3_org.springframework:spring-core-test;6.2.10
springboot3_org.springframework:spring-core;6.2.10
springboot3_org.springframework:spring-expression;6.2.10
springboot3_org.springframework:spring-jdbc;6.2.10
springboot3_org.springframework:spring-jms;6.2.10
springboot3_org.springframework:spring-messaging;6.2.10
springboot3_org.springframework:spring-test;6.2.10
springboot3_org.springframework:spring-tx;6.2.10
springboot3_org.springframework:spring-web;6.2.10
springboot3_org.springframework:spring-webmvc;6.2.10
springboot3_org.testcontainers:junit-jupiter;1.21.3
springboot3_org.testcontainers:azure;1.21.3
# Used for Spring version updates
springboot3_org.springframework.boot:spring-boot-dependencies;3.5.4
springboot3_org.springframework.boot:spring-boot-dependencies;3.5.5
springboot3_org.springframework.cloud:spring-cloud-dependencies;2025.0.0

# Java 7 support
Expand Down
2 changes: 2 additions & 0 deletions sdk/spring/CHANGELOG.md
Original file line number Diff line number Diff line change
@@ -1,4 +1,6 @@
# Release History
# (Unreleased)
Upgrade Spring Boot dependencies version to 3.5.5 and Spring Cloud dependencies version to 2025.0.0

## 5.23.0 (2025-08-05)
- This release is compatible with Spring Boot 3.5.0-3.5.4, 3.4.0-3.4.8, 3.3.0-3.3.13, 3.2.0-3.2.12, 3.1.0-3.1.12, 3.0.0-3.0.13. (Note: 3.5.x (x>4) and 3.4.y (y>8) should be supported, but they aren't tested with this release.)
Expand Down
38 changes: 19 additions & 19 deletions sdk/spring/azure-spring-data-cosmos/pom.xml
Original file line number Diff line number Diff line change
Expand Up @@ -53,7 +53,7 @@
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-core</artifactId>
<version>6.2.9</version> <!-- {x-version-update;springboot3_org.springframework:spring-core;external_dependency} -->
<version>6.2.10</version> <!-- {x-version-update;springboot3_org.springframework:spring-core;external_dependency} -->
<exclusions>
<exclusion>
<groupId>commons-logging</groupId>
Expand All @@ -64,27 +64,27 @@
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-web</artifactId>
<version>6.2.9</version> <!-- {x-version-update;springboot3_org.springframework:spring-web;external_dependency} -->
<version>6.2.10</version> <!-- {x-version-update;springboot3_org.springframework:spring-web;external_dependency} -->
</dependency>
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-beans</artifactId>
<version>6.2.9</version> <!-- {x-version-update;springboot3_org.springframework:spring-beans;external_dependency} -->
<version>6.2.10</version> <!-- {x-version-update;springboot3_org.springframework:spring-beans;external_dependency} -->
</dependency>
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-context</artifactId>
<version>6.2.9</version> <!-- {x-version-update;springboot3_org.springframework:spring-context;external_dependency} -->
<version>6.2.10</version> <!-- {x-version-update;springboot3_org.springframework:spring-context;external_dependency} -->
</dependency>
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-tx</artifactId>
<version>6.2.9</version> <!-- {x-version-update;springboot3_org.springframework:spring-tx;external_dependency} -->
<version>6.2.10</version> <!-- {x-version-update;springboot3_org.springframework:spring-tx;external_dependency} -->
</dependency>
<dependency>
<groupId>org.springframework.data</groupId>
<artifactId>spring-data-commons</artifactId>
<version>3.5.2</version> <!-- {x-version-update;springboot3_org.springframework.data:spring-data-commons;external_dependency} -->
<version>3.5.3</version> <!-- {x-version-update;springboot3_org.springframework.data:spring-data-commons;external_dependency} -->
<exclusions>
<exclusion>
<groupId>org.slf4j</groupId>
Expand All @@ -95,7 +95,7 @@
<dependency>
<groupId>org.springframework</groupId>
<artifactId>spring-expression</artifactId>
<version>6.2.9</version> <!-- {x-version-update;springboot3_org.springframework:spring-expression;external_dependency} -->
<version>6.2.10</version> <!-- {x-version-update;springboot3_org.springframework:spring-expression;external_dependency} -->
</dependency>
<dependency>
<groupId>com.azure</groupId>
Expand Down Expand Up @@ -145,13 +145,13 @@
<dependency>
<groupId>net.bytebuddy</groupId>
<artifactId>byte-buddy</artifactId>
<version>1.17.6</version> <!-- {x-version-update;springboot3_net.bytebuddy:byte-buddy;external_dependency} -->
<version>1.17.7</version> <!-- {x-version-update;springboot3_net.bytebuddy:byte-buddy;external_dependency} -->
<scope>test</scope>
</dependency>
<dependency>
<groupId>net.bytebuddy</groupId>
<artifactId>byte-buddy-agent</artifactId>
<version>1.17.6</version> <!-- {x-version-update;springboot3_net.bytebuddy:byte-buddy-agent;external_dependency} -->
<version>1.17.7</version> <!-- {x-version-update;springboot3_net.bytebuddy:byte-buddy-agent;external_dependency} -->
<scope>test</scope>
</dependency>
<dependency>
Expand All @@ -163,7 +163,7 @@
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-test</artifactId>
<version>3.5.4</version> <!-- {x-version-update;springboot3_org.springframework.boot:spring-boot-starter-test;external_dependency} -->
<version>3.5.5</version> <!-- {x-version-update;springboot3_org.springframework.boot:spring-boot-starter-test;external_dependency} -->
<scope>test</scope>
<exclusions>
<exclusion>
Expand All @@ -175,7 +175,7 @@
<dependency>
<groupId>io.projectreactor</groupId>
<artifactId>reactor-test</artifactId>
<version>3.7.8</version> <!-- {x-version-update;springboot3_io.projectreactor:reactor-test;external_dependency} -->
<version>3.7.9</version> <!-- {x-version-update;springboot3_io.projectreactor:reactor-test;external_dependency} -->
<scope>test</scope>
</dependency>
<dependency>
Expand Down Expand Up @@ -273,13 +273,13 @@
<rules>
<bannedDependencies>
<includes>
<include>org.springframework:spring-beans:[6.2.9]</include> <!-- {x-include-update;springboot3_org.springframework:spring-beans;external_dependency} -->
<include>org.springframework:spring-web:[6.2.9]</include> <!-- {x-include-update;springboot3_org.springframework:spring-web;external_dependency} -->
<include>org.springframework:spring-tx:[6.2.9]</include> <!-- {x-include-update;springboot3_org.springframework:spring-tx;external_dependency} -->
<include>org.springframework:spring-expression:[6.2.9]</include> <!-- {x-include-update;springboot3_org.springframework:spring-expression;external_dependency} -->
<include>org.springframework:spring-core:[6.2.9]</include> <!-- {x-include-update;springboot3_org.springframework:spring-core;external_dependency} -->
<include>org.springframework:spring-context:[6.2.9]</include> <!-- {x-include-update;springboot3_org.springframework:spring-context;external_dependency} -->
<include>org.springframework.data:spring-data-commons:[3.5.2]</include> <!-- {x-include-update;springboot3_org.springframework.data:spring-data-commons;external_dependency} -->
<include>org.springframework:spring-beans:[6.2.10]</include> <!-- {x-include-update;springboot3_org.springframework:spring-beans;external_dependency} -->
<include>org.springframework:spring-web:[6.2.10]</include> <!-- {x-include-update;springboot3_org.springframework:spring-web;external_dependency} -->
<include>org.springframework:spring-tx:[6.2.10]</include> <!-- {x-include-update;springboot3_org.springframework:spring-tx;external_dependency} -->
<include>org.springframework:spring-expression:[6.2.10]</include> <!-- {x-include-update;springboot3_org.springframework:spring-expression;external_dependency} -->
<include>org.springframework:spring-core:[6.2.10]</include> <!-- {x-include-update;springboot3_org.springframework:spring-core;external_dependency} -->
<include>org.springframework:spring-context:[6.2.10]</include> <!-- {x-include-update;springboot3_org.springframework:spring-context;external_dependency} -->
<include>org.springframework.data:spring-data-commons:[3.5.3]</include> <!-- {x-include-update;springboot3_org.springframework.data:spring-data-commons;external_dependency} -->
<include>org.javatuples:javatuples:[1.2]</include> <!-- {x-include-update;springboot3_org.javatuples:javatuples;external_dependency} -->
<include>com.fasterxml.jackson.core:jackson-annotations:[2.19.2]</include> <!-- {x-include-update;springboot3_com.fasterxml.jackson.core:jackson-annotations;external_dependency} -->
<include>com.fasterxml.jackson.datatype:jackson-datatype-jdk8:[2.19.2]</include> <!-- {x-include-update;springboot3_com.fasterxml.jackson.datatype:jackson-datatype-jdk8;external_dependency} -->
Expand All @@ -296,7 +296,7 @@
<plugin>
<groupId>org.apache.maven.plugins</groupId>
<artifactId>maven-javadoc-plugin</artifactId>
<version>3.11.2</version> <!-- {x-version-update;springboot3_org.apache.maven.plugins:maven-javadoc-plugin;external_dependency} -->
<version>3.11.3</version> <!-- {x-version-update;springboot3_org.apache.maven.plugins:maven-javadoc-plugin;external_dependency} -->
<configuration>
<sourceFileExcludes>
<sourceFileExclude>com/azure/spring/data/cosmos/core/mapping/BasicCosmosPersistentProperty.java</sourceFileExclude>
Expand Down
Loading